Join us for an intimate mentoring session where Raghu Bala, a seasoned technology entrepreneur, shares valuable insights from his extensive experience with startup exits, product innovation, and navigating complex industry dynamics. This candid, founder-focused conversation will explore the practical realities of building successful ventures—from strategic pivots and fundraising to leveraging cutting-edge technologies like Generative AI and Blockchain. Whether you're launching your first startup or scaling your business, this session promises actionable advice and behind-the-scenes lessons that transcend typical playbooks.

Raghu Bala is the Founder of Synergetics.ai, an AI startup based in Orange County, California. An experienced technology entrepreneur, Raghu has achieved four successful startup exits and previously held roles at Yahoo, Infospace, Automotive.com, and PwC.

He holds an MBA in Finance from Wharton, an MS in Computer Science from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ute, and degrees in Math and Computer Science from SUNY Buffalo. Raghu is the Head Managing Instructor at 2U, facilitating courses in AI, Blockchain, and Decentralized Finance at MIT Sloan, an Adjunct Professor at VIT (India), and a Deeptech Mentor at IIT Madras.

A published author and frequent contributor to tech publications, Raghu co-authored "Handbook on Blockchain" (Springer-Verlag) and served as a contributing editor for "Step into the Metaverse" (John Wiley Press). He regularly speaks at global technology and business conferences.

His current focus areas include Agentic AI, Autonomous Agents, Generative AI, IoT, and the Metaverse, with industry expertise spanning Automotive, Retail, Logistics, Healthcare, and Insurance.
